Centennial is seeking an organized Paralegal to join a family office in the Cincinnati area, due to growth in the organization. The ideal candidate will have great analytical and problem-solving skills. This role also requires someone who can exercise discretion and good judgment, keeping client information confidential.


The hired candidate will work in-office in a modern, professional work environment.


Responsibilities:


• Meet with attorneys, paralegal, clients and other professionals to discuss assigned projects

• Provide paralegal, clerical and research support services, including document preparation and review, research, investigations, and factchecking

• Review and draft legal documents, including routine contracts and agreements

• Collaborate with multiple departments on a regular basis

• Research and analyze statutes, regulations, and other legal sources; provide written analysis to attorneys

• Work directly with clients to assist with and fulfill requests

• Communicate with clients and attend to follow up

• Prepare, organize, store, and retrieve documents related to completed and ongoing projects

• Perform other related duties as assigned



Qualifications:


• At least two years of experience in the legal field

• Private investment, wealth management, tax, real estate and/or estate planning experience preferred

• Bachelor’s or Associate’s degree in Paralegal Studies or related field preferred

• Demonstrated knowledge of legal language and principles

• Excellent verbal and written communication, analytical, problem-solving, and organizational skills, and attention to detail

• Excellent time management and self-management skills, with proven ability to manage multiple tasks and to prioritize while adhering to strict deadlines and work accuracy standards

• Ability to maintain confidentiality and to exercise discretion and good judgment

• Ability to function well in a fast-paced and dynamic environment

• Excellent interpersonal and customer service skills, including demonstrated ability to work as a team player

• Proficient in Microsoft Office Suite
